Hello friends!
I am a new silkworm investor as my beardie loves them and I despise crickets with a passion!
I have successfully learned how to raise eggs into big old chunky worms and successfully have had some spin in some time as well.
But here’s my issue... the two that spun died in the cocoon. It was 6 weeks after spinning so I cut the cocoon open (carefully Incase anything was still alive) and found shriveled up half developed moths not even fully out of the pupae shell.

My question is what conditions should I keep my cocoons under and what are some tips to hatch healthy moths? I don’t want this to keep happening and am truly devastated they didn’t make it. Thank you for your help in advance!

Hello,

Unfortunately, not all of them make it, as sad as it is. When I hatch some out, it is upsetting when
they don't make it out. I keep track of when they go into the cocoon, etc & about when they should
be coming out.
Sometimes you can pick the cocoon up & actually hear it scratching its way trying to get out. I will
often times help it out. I think that they excrete higher levels of serrapeptase secretions than at other
times of the year. The serrapeptase enzyme helps to break down the silk, allowing them to dissolve
the silk & hatch out. It is most likely their form of population control I would assume.
